Skip to content

Commit 6950e27

Browse files
committed
Fix JavaScriptCore include bridge to point to yarr/ subdirectory
1 parent bf168d4 commit 6950e27

1 file changed

Lines changed: 5 additions & 2 deletions

File tree

ghostery/validate-dnr-rules/CMakeLists.txt

Lines changed: 5 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-44,8 +44,11 @@ target_include_directories(validate-dnr-rules PRIVATE
4444
set(INCLUDE_BRIDGE_DIR "${CMAKE_BINARY_DIR}/validate-dnr-includes")
4545
file(MAKE_DIRECTORY "${INCLUDE_BRIDGE_DIR}")
4646
file(CREATE_LINK "${CE_DIR}" "${INCLUDE_BRIDGE_DIR}/WebCore" SYMBOLIC)
47-
file(CREATE_LINK "${JSC_DIR}" "${INCLUDE_BRIDGE_DIR}/JavaScriptCore" SYMBOLIC)
48-
target_include_directories(validate-dnr-rules SYSTEM PRIVATE ${INCLUDE_BRIDGE_DIR})
47+
file(CREATE_LINK "${JSC_DIR}/yarr" "${INCLUDE_BRIDGE_DIR}/JavaScriptCore" SYMBOLIC)
48+
target_include_directories(validate-dnr-rules SYSTEM PRIVATE
49+
${INCLUDE_BRIDGE_DIR}
50+
${JSC_DIR}
51+
)
4952

5053
target_link_libraries(validate-dnr-rules PRIVATE WTF)
5154

0 commit comments

Comments
 (0)